X-59 Goes Supersonic
NASA’s experimental X-59 aircraft went supersonic for the first time on June 5. What’s next for the mission that aims to reopen the skies to quiet commercial supersonic flight? Find out in the latest episode of the agency’s “Small Steps, Giant Leaps” podcast.

Two-Day Aerospace Festival
MAX POWER
Celebrate the spirit of American innovation at MAX POWER—an exposition of air and space technologies at Kennedy Space Center in Florida, Nov. 7-8.
The two-day event will feature immersive experiences for all ages to enjoy, including air shows, skydiving stunts, technology demonstrations, spaceflight hardware, military aircraft, and behind‑the‑scenes access to America’s spaceport.
In collaboration with Air Dot Show, UP Summit, Space Florida, Delaware North, and Purpose Entertainment, MAX POWER blends history, exploration, and the cutting edge of aerospace into an unforgettable experience.
